I Should'Ve Walked You Home (Short Story)

I should've walked you home

Akiro is a first year High school student. He is tall, handsome and smart that's why a lot of girls like him. He can be a little bit grumpy most of the time, but he isn't that bad. He might act like he doesn't care, but trust me he does.

He was just about to leave the school building with his umbrella, until he saw Shoyo at the entrance waiting for the rain to stop. He sighed and walked over to Shoyo, handing him the umbrella. "Take it, you idiot. You'll catch a cold otherwise."

"What about you?" the boy asked. "I'll be fine". Akiro pulled his hood over his head, even though he knew that was probably not going to help him in the rain. "How about we share the umbrella together?" Shoyo offered. Akiro huffed, looking down at Shoyo. "Yeah, whatever." He opened the umbrella, holding so that the both of them were under it.

As the two of them walked, Akiro was silent. He didn't have much to say to the boy. He couldn’t help glancing over at him a few times though, seeing how the boy had his arms tucked inside his own sleeves because of the cold. He sighed, pulling off his own jacket and handing it to Shoyo. "Just take the damn jacket. You look like a wet puppy with your arms tucked in your sleeves like that."

"Oh wow, I didn't know that you can be nice sometimes" he chuckled as he said that. "Just take it before I change my mind". Akiro said, a slight glare forming on his face.

Once again, he went silent and continued to walk. He was getting cold and his hands were beginning to go a bit numb. "Are you cold? I can give you back your jacket" Shoyo asked. "It’s not that cold. And keep the jacket, I still don't want you to get sick."

"Are you worried about me? You're being nice for once Akiro... Wait are you-are you going to kill me😱is that why you're being nice all of a sudden?" the boy's face became pale as he came to that conclusion. Akiro let out a scoff, a smirk forming on his face. "Infact, I was just thinking about it." He was obviously messing with the boy, but his sarcastic remark came off more as a warning due to his usual blank face. "😱😱😱"

Akiro chuckled at Shoyo's reaction, glancing over at him once again. "Jeez, calm down. I was kidding". The boy let out a sign of relief "I really thought you mean it". They continued to walk for a few more minutes when Akiro suddenly stopped. They had gotten to the place where they needed to split ways. Tsukishima took the umbrella back from Shoyo, letting it rest on his shoulder. "It's not far from here. I'm sure you can make it without me babying you".

"Ehhh??? You're not gonna take me home???" Shoyo asked. Akiro raised his eyebrow, looking down at Shoyo. "I don't have to. I've already walked you halfway through the way of your journey home. I'm sure you can make it the rest of the way without me". He said, his voice teasing. "Fine" Shoyo said. Akiro smirked as the boy said that, he about to turn away from him but he stopped. 'Should he really just leave him by himself?'. He didn't like him all that much, but the thought of leaving him in the rain alone with no umbrella didn't sit right with him. when he turned around Shoyo was already gone.

"Damn-" Akiro said, quickly turning his head around to where you were just a second ago. "Where did that idiot go"

He grumbled, now worried that Shoyo ran off in the rain without an umbrella. With that, he started walking, looking around to see if he could see his short figure running through the rain. He got more worried as he walked. 'What if he got hurt, or kidnapped, or lost- god dammit- why did he not just walk him home' he mentally cursed himself. In his head, he kicked himself for letting him leave alone. 'Maybe he were already home and he hadn't noticed'. That thought kept him a bit calm, but he still worried that he were't safe from the rain.

~The next day~

*On the tv news*

The reporter is reporting about a boy who was found dead in an alleyway with multiple stab on his body.

Akiro had the TV on in the background while he got ready for school. He wasn't paying much attention to it until he heard key words. "Boy. Found. Body. Dead."

He stopped what he was doing and walked closer to the TV. His eyes widened slightly as he caught a glimpse of the person who had died. "No... it couldn't be. Please don't- don't be-". His thoughts were cut off by hearing the Reporter speak again.

"The body has just been identified. The unfortunate young boy was a first-year high school student, Shoyo ____". Akiro froze as he heard that name, and his eyes widened more as a photo popped up on the TV screen.

"Oh no-" He muttered, his eyes glued to the screen. "Oh no, no, no-" His worry skyrocketed and he stared at the news in disbelief. 'Just yesterday, he was talking with him and had walked him halfway home. How could this happen?'

Suddenly the memories of the previous day came back like a tidal wave, and he thought of the 'what if he had walked him home. Maybe if he hadn't let him go alone, he'd still be alive'. That thought made Akiro's mind go blank. "No. No. No.". 'He should've just walked him home. Everything would've been fine if he hadn't let him go alone'.

He just sat there in silence. Thinking of his decisions from the day before. Blaming himself entirely for letting the boy walk alone, and getting stabbed in an alleyway.

'He should've just walked him home. he'd be alive right now. he would've been fine if he had just walked him home'. The thought of Shoyo's death replayed in his mind over and over, like a broken record. He couldn't help feeling responsible for the death. He had never felt so much overwhelming guilt in his life.

He blamed himself for letting him go alone. 'If he had just not let him go, he would've been fine. he'd be alive. he would've been safe and warm'. It felt like he had been stabbed himself, and he just wanted to curl up and just cry.

It went silent in the room, as Akiro just sat on the couch. He was at a loss on what to do. The guilt he felt consumed the entire rest of his day, eating at him.

"I should've walked you home".

~THE END~
